This episode of the CodeCast Podcast focuses on physician documentation as it relates to coding. There is a saying, “There is no coding without documentation, doctors are required to use words.” AHIMA and AHA stand behind this statement.
More and more I am seeing coders making leaps to moderate and even high risk for patient encounters, when there is no link, narratively, in the record made by the physician.
I want to talk about this as a compliance, and coding issue.
The Coding Clinic says yes, doctors are required to write words, and they go on to remind coders that ICD-10-CM is a statistical classification. The role of physician documentation is inherent in the use of the code set – because the process of coding is the translation of physician documentation into codes.
